Pantrylab is an AI-powered mobile application designed to help users manage their kitchen inventory, discover new recipes based on available ingredients, and streamline meal planning. It aims to significantly reduce food waste by optimizing ingredient usage and promoting efficient grocery shopping habits for home cooks.

What It Does

Pantrylab manages food inventory, suggests recipes based on ingredients on hand, and assists with meal planning, helping users reduce food waste and optimize grocery shopping.

Key Features

Pantry inventory tracking, AI-powered recipe generation from current ingredients, intuitive meal planning, smart shopping list creation, and food waste reduction insights.

Target Audience

Home cooks, families, and individuals seeking efficient meal planning, food waste reduction, and optimized grocery budgets via smart pantry management.

Value Proposition

Reduces food waste and saves money by maximizing ingredient use. Simplifies meal planning and grocery shopping, offering creative, personalized recipes and promoting sustainable habits.

Use Cases

Planning daily meals, utilizing leftover ingredients, creating smart shopping lists, discovering new recipes from existing pantry items, and minimizing household food waste.
